** The kitchen remodeling market in Utica, Michigan, is competitive and served primarily by established contractors from neighboring commercial centers like Shelby Township, Sterling Heights, and Rochester. As a stable, suburban community with a mix of mid-century and newer homes, there is consistent demand for kitchen updates. The market features a range of options from large, showroom-based design centers to specialized, high-craftsmanship contractors. Quality is generally high, with many providers boasting decades of experience. Pricing is typical for the Metro Detroit area; a full, mid-range kitchen remodel can range from $25,000 to $50,000, while high-end projects with custom cabinetry and premium materials (e.g., quartz or natural stone countertops) often exceed $70,000. Homeowners are advised to seek multiple quotes and verify state licensing (through the Michigan Department of Licensing and Regulatory Affairs - LARA) and insurance before committing to a project.

For a full remodel in Utica, including cabinetry, countertops, flooring, appliances, and labor, homeowners should budget between $25,000 to $60,000+, with mid-range projects typically landing in the $35,000-$45,000 range. Costs are influenced by material choices, the age of your home (which can uncover unexpected structural issues common in older Utica houses), and current regional material and labor rates. It's wise to get 3-4 detailed quotes from local, licensed contractors for the most accurate estimate.
Michigan's distinct seasons significantly impact scheduling. The ideal time to start is late winter/early spring, allowing interior work to be completed before contractors' busy summer schedules. If your project requires structural work that affects home integrity, avoid deep winter starts due to freezing temperatures affecting materials like adhesives and making deliveries tricky. Furthermore, local suppliers may have longer lead times in peak season, so planning 3-6 months ahead is crucial.
Yes, the City of Utica requires permits for electrical, plumbing, and structural changes, which are enforced to meet Michigan Building Codes. This is especially important for older homes where updating systems is common. Always verify your contractor will pull these necessary permits; failing to do so can result in fines and complications when you sell your home. You can contact the Utica Building Department directly for guidance on your specific project scope.

Absolutely. Basement kitchens require extra attention to moisture control and ventilation due to Michigan's humid summers and potential for dampness. Investing in a high-quality dehumidifier and proper waterproofing for flooring and lower cabinets is essential. Additionally, egress and local code requirements for basement living spaces are strict, so any new gas lines or electrical work must be meticulously planned and permitted with the City of Utica to ensure safety.
